2. Kinds of Sofas

When searching for the ideal sofa, it is essential to understand the different types readily available. This section offers an overview of popular sofa styles:

Sofa TypeDescription
Sectional SofaA larger, multi-piece sofa that can be set up in various shapes, ideal for large living rooms.
Chesterfield SofaUnderstood for its tufted design and rolled arms, conveying a traditional, luxurious look.
Recliner chair SofaDesigned for comfort, these sofas permit the user to recline the back-rest and extend the footrest.
Sofa BedA practical choice that transforms into a bed, fantastic for accommodating guests in smaller sized areas.
LoveseatA compact two-seater, perfect for smaller sized rooms or as a complement to bigger sofas.
Tuxedo SofaIdentified by its tall, straight arms and backrest of the exact same height, giving it a customized appearance.
FutonsA flexible piece that can be converted from a couch to a bed, popular in studio apartments.
Mid-Century Modern SofaIncluding tidy lines and tapered legs, this design brings a retro flair to contemporary homes.

3. Materials Used in Sofas

The choice of sofa material effects not simply visual appeals but also resilience and comfort. Below is a table summing up typical materials used in sofas:

MaterialQualities
LeatherResilient and easy to clean, leather exudes a classic sophistication however might need conditioning.
FabricReadily available in a vast array of designs and colors, fabric sofas offer adaptability and convenience but might be less long lasting.
MicrofiberUnderstood for its stain resistance and softness, making it a popular option for households.
VelvetLuxurious and soft to touch, velour adds depth to a room but can be more difficult to keep.
CanvasA long lasting fabric alternative that is frequently used for casual frames and beach homes due to its simple washability.

4. Tips for Maintaining Your Sofa

Correct maintenance can extend the life of a sofa. Here are some suggestions to ensure your sofa stays in exceptional condition:

  1. Regular Cleaning: Vacuum routinely to eliminate dust and crumbs. Clean spills quickly with appropriate cleansing options.
  2. Turn Cushions: Rotate and flip cushions periodically to avoid irregular wear.
  3. Avoid Direct Sunlight: Place sofas away from direct sunshine to prevent fading upholstery and warping frames.
  4. Use Fabric Protectors: Consider using sprays that ward off discolorations and spills if you have fabric sofas.
  5. Specialist Cleaning: Invest in professional cleaning every couple of years to keep the fabric or leather looking fresh.

5. Elements to Consider When Buying a Sofa

Finding the right sofa needs cautious consideration of several aspects:

  1. Space: Measure your living area to ensure your picked sofa fits conveniently without overcrowding the space.
  2. Design: Consider the general style of your home. A streamlined, modern sofa may encounter a rustic decoration plan.
  3. Comfort Level: Test the sofa by being in different areas to judge comfort. Various brands offer differing support levels.
  4. Products: Choose materials based upon way of life. Families with kids and pets might choose more durable and easy-to-clean alternatives.
  5. Budget plan: Establish a budget before shopping. Sofas can be found in a wide variety of costs, so setting a spending plan assists narrow options.

6.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: How long should a sofa last?

A1: A well-manufactured sofa can last anywhere from 7 to 15 years, depending on the product and usage.

Q2: Can I tailor my sofa?

A2: Yes, many makers use personalization alternatives regarding size, fabric, and color to fit your choices.

Q3: How can I make my sofa more comfortable?

A3: Consider including ornamental pillows or tosses for included comfort and aesthetic appeals. Additionally, purchasing a good-quality sofa pad can enhance convenience.

Q4: What is the very best fabric for a family sofa?

A4: Microfiber and leather are typically recommended for households as they are durable and easy to tidy.

Q5: Should I buy a guarantee for my sofa?

A5: Considering a service warranty can be advantageous, especially for higher-end furniture or sofas made from delicate products.
